The late Lorena Pongos, born July 15, 1972, was from Los Angeles. She passed away on May 21, 2024, after a three-year battle with cancer, leaving behind her husband, Nino Renno Pongos, and three children: Jennifer, Ryan, and Justin. She is also survived by two grandchildren, Bella and Jaiden.
In response to her passing, a GoFundMe campaign titled "Stand with Renno: Lorena Pongos’ Memorial Fund" has been organized by Ryan Palma, with the aim of raising $7,000 to cover funeral and memorial expenses. The fund is set up on behalf of Lorena’s husband, Renno.
